Kotoko Coach Dramani monitors Hearts in Bechem ahead of Super Clash

Asante Kotoko Head Coach, Masud Dramani was in the stands at the Bechem Park to watch Hearts of Oak ahead of the Super Clash between both sides at the Baba Yara Stadium next Sunday, DailySoccerGhana.com can exclusively report.

Dramani left Kumasi for Bechem on Saturday morning, a day after he supervised his Porcupine Warriors to secure their second successive win of this season’s Premier League campaign, in the 1-0 triumph over Inter Allies at the Baba Yara Stadium yesterday.

Hearts of Oak are in desperate need of a victory over Asante Kotoko to avoid suffering their second successive of the season after falling 1-0 at Bechem United on Saturday.

During last season’s Premier League, Coach Dramani led his Kumapem lads to hand Hearts of Oak a 1-0 defeat at the Accra Sports Stadium during the first round clash in September 2013 before playing out a goalless draw with the Phobians the second round clash in June 2014.
